Colorado Resources and Ely Gold and Minerals have reached a definitive option agreement through their respective fully owned US subsidiaries to acquire 100% interest in the Green Springs Property, a gold mine located in Nevada, US, which comprises 193 unpatented claims in 1,416.2ha.

UK-based Armadale Capital has announced its intention to form a joint venture (JV) with Kisenge Mining.

The JV is intended to manage the Mpokoto gold project located in Katanga Province, the Democratic Republic of Congo.

Comprising 800,000ha of unexplored areas, the Mpokoto project consists of four mining licences that are valid up to 2044.

Kisenge Mining is entitled to earn 25% interest in Armadale’s subsidiary Kisenge, by extending financing and offering project-related services for the mine’s development, in the initial phase.

Kisenge Mining will be eligible to earn 60% interest in Kisenge by arranging 100% financing and fulfilling all its obligations in the second phase.

The former company will also assume operational responsibility of the project, as part of the JV.
